But in your case I would say, go to a orthopedic doctor with a good reputation an ask for an opinion. As bad as it might sound you might need surgery.

When you dislocate your shoulder you tear your cartilage, and since your cartilage is what holds your shoulder in place, its slight problem when its torn. So if your shoulder is not repaired a dislocation just gets easier and easier. So i would go talk to a doctor about your options.
